diff options
Diffstat (limited to 'plugins')
-rw-r--r-- | plugins/ScheduledReports/ReportEmailGenerator.php | 2 | ||||
-rw-r--r-- | plugins/ScheduledReports/ScheduledReportEmail.php | 21 |
2 files changed, 22 insertions, 1 deletions
diff --git a/plugins/ScheduledReports/ReportEmailGenerator.php b/plugins/ScheduledReports/ReportEmailGenerator.php index d51f9df098..2506e8bed2 100644 --- a/plugins/ScheduledReports/ReportEmailGenerator.php +++ b/plugins/ScheduledReports/ReportEmailGenerator.php @@ -15,7 +15,7 @@ abstract class ReportEmailGenerator { public function makeEmail(GeneratedReport $report, $customReplyTo = null) { - $mail = new Mail(); + $mail = new ScheduledReportEmail(); $mail->setDefaultFromPiwik(); $mail->setSubject($report->getReportDescription()); diff --git a/plugins/ScheduledReports/ScheduledReportEmail.php b/plugins/ScheduledReports/ScheduledReportEmail.php new file mode 100644 index 0000000000..6f34512bbc --- /dev/null +++ b/plugins/ScheduledReports/ScheduledReportEmail.php @@ -0,0 +1,21 @@ +<?php +/** + * Matomo - free/libre analytics platform + * + * @link https://matomo.org + * @license http://www.gnu.org/licenses/gpl-3.0.html GPL v3 or later + * + */ + +namespace Piwik\Plugins\ScheduledReports; + +use Piwik\Mail; + +/** + * This class exists so that scheduled report emails can + * be identified by plugins that listen to Mail events. + */ +class ScheduledReportEmail extends Mail +{ + +}
\ No newline at end of file |